Output 51b93315b6899fcca778f315c55335f148b6a28cc64fb209b57aa83accf9c56c:0

value
536487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93bf83564cbdc103c1151981d9e866c4f1dbfe19 OP_EQUAL
address
3FAEgJTZpiecfcaxTgnffhxjyzvFByCdyM
transaction
51b93315b6899fcca778f315c55335f148b6a28cc64fb209b57aa83accf9c56c
confirmations
251976
spent
true